£83,990
£37,890
£18,995
£39,490
£5,100 off£40,990
£2,700 off£35,995
£40,990
£2,100 off£40,990
£2,100 off£40,990
£1,100 off£37,990
£3,100 off£214,950
£54,900
£3,000 off£22,899
£40,990
£2,100 off£76,076
£2,712 off£37,046
£1,411 off£35,995
£40,990
£2,100 off29989-30006 of 30,523 vehicles